Information concerning the electrophysiological characteristics of the reentrant circuit is still limited. To understand the incidence and mechanism of pacing-induced interruption of ventricular tachycardia (VT), rapid pacing was performed to entrain VT, and the local electrogram at the VT origin and the surface electrocardiogram were analyzed.
